Two point particles with masses `m_(1) and m_(2)` are thrown at angles `theta_(1) and theta_(2)` with horizontal with speeds `v_(1) and v_(2)` respectively. R, H and T are range, height and total time of flight respectively. Let `v_(1) sin theta_(1) =v_(2) sin theta_(2)`. Then for both particlesA. T,H and R are differentB. H and R will be same but T will be differentC. T and R are same but H will be differentD. T and H are same but R is different. |
|
Answer» Correct Answer - d Relations for, `T=(2u sin theta)/g, R=(u^(2)sin 2 theta)/g and H=(u^(2)sin^(2) theta)/(2g)` Here, `u_(1)sin theta_(1)=u_(2) sin theta_(2)` T and H are same but will not be same. |
